Who is Zartaj Gul?

Zartaj Gul Wazir is a Pakistani politician who was previously serving as the Federal Minister for Climate Change in the government of Prime Minister Imran Khan. She hails from the city of Dera Ghazi Khan in Punjab province and belongs to the ruling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f (PTI) party. Zartaj Gul has been known for her outspoken personality and active role in advocating for environmental conservation and climate action in Pakistan.
